HIS Software for Kudu King Faisal Hospital
Another major development is the use of HIS software for Kudu King Faisal Hospital. Hospital Information Systems (HIS) are designed to manage the entire workflow of hospitals, from admissions to discharge. HIS helps in:
- Scheduling appointments efficiently.
- Managing hospital billing and insurance claims.
- Tracking patient history and medical records.
- Coordinating departments like radiology, pharmacy, and laboratory.

LIS Software Kudu King Faisal Hospital
Along with EMR and HIS, LIS software Kudu King Faisal Hospital is essential for managing laboratory data. A Laboratory Information System (LIS) allows healthcare providers to:
- Store lab results digitally.
- Reduce errors in diagnostic testing.
- Improve turnaround time for reports.
- Provide doctors with real-time access to lab data.

Q3: What are the components of HIS?
HIS includes modules for patient registration, billing, pharmacy, radiology, laboratory, appointments, and financial management.
